Hilltopper Mat Squad Rolls Past Urbana, 38-10

From the West Liberty Wrestling Website


February 1, 2019

URBANA, Ohio – The West Liberty University wrestling team rolled to its fourth dual meet win in the last five outings here Friday night with a convincing 38-10 romp past Urbana on Senior Night at the Grimes Center.

Coach Mitch Smith's Hilltoppers jumped out to a 16-0 lead after the first three weight classes and never looked back in breezing past the host Blue Knights.

Following a forfeit win for Corey Secrist at 125 pounds, Steven Slack opened up a 10-0 first-period lead in his 133-pound match against Alec Fulwider before eventually closing up shop with a third-period fall.

DeAndre Reed followed that up by pitching a 10-0 shutout against Urbana's Jared Ford at 141 and the Black and Gold were on their way.

Urbana tried to stop the bleeding with three straight wins in the middle weights, closing the gap to 16-10 heading into the final four matches but the Hilltoppers stepped on the gas.

Chance Morgan turned the momentum back in the visitors' favor with a first-period fall against David Gilbert at 174 and Isaiah Myers followed up with an entertaining 18-9 major decision against Connor Dixon at 184.

West Liberty's Logan Kemp backed up his No. 5 national ranking at 197 pounds with a first-period fall against Trevor Hankins and freshman 285-pounder Francesco Borsellino brought down the curtain on an impressive WLU victory with the Hilltoppers' third first-period fall in the final four matches.

The Black and Gold return home to host Ohio Valley University on Wednesday February 6. First match is set for 6 p.m. at the ASRC.



West Liberty 38, Urbana 10
125: Corey Secrist (WLU) won by forfeit
133: Steven Slack (WLU) p. Alec Fulwider, 6:32
141: DeAndre Reed (WLU) md. Jared Ford, 10-0
149: Jake Lees (UU) md. Miles Mazik, 10-2
157: Cole Houser (UU) d. Josh Cornell, 10-3
165: Dylan Knotts (UU) d. Jacob Ramsey, 9-4
174: Chance Morgan (WLU) p. David Gilbert, 2:1-0
184: Isaiah Myers (WLU) md. Connor Dixon, 18-9
197: #5 Logan Kemp (WLU) p. Trevor Hankins, 2:04
285: Francesco Borsellino (WLU) p. Thomas Baker, 1:11
